يوفر هذا القسم معلومات حول المشكلات الشائعة التي قد تحدث عند إنشاء حزم اللغات وتحريرها ونشرها في Blackboard Learn.

الارتباطات المقطوعة لموارد الوثائق

بعد تحديث "حزمة اللغة" أو تغييرها، يتعذر على المستخدمين الوصول إلى "مساعدة Blackboard" من Learn. وبدلًا من ذلك يتم نقلهم إلى الصفحة Page Not Found (تعذر العثور على الصفحة) الخاصة بالمساعدة ويشاهدوا الرسالة التالية:

عذرًا، ولكن تعذر العثور على الصفحة أو المستند الذي تبحث عنه.

ويشير ذلك إلى انقطاع الارتباطات الموجودة للوثائق عندما تم تحديث حزمة اللغة.

افتح حزمة اللغة المخصصة، وتأكد من إشارة الارتباطات الموجودة في حزم الإعدادات المحلية documentation.properties إلى المواد المناسبة.


مشكلات خادم التفاعل

قد ينتج عن نشر حزمة اللغة المخصصة في بيئة متوازنة التحميل مشكلات مع خادم التفاعل. تؤثر هذه المشكلة فقط على المستخدمين الذين يستخدمون حزمة اللغة المخصصة. عند إنشاء حزمة لغة مخصصة يتم أيضًا إنشاء ملف jar جديد على خادم التطبيق في الموقع التالي:

blackboard/apps/collab-server/http/webapps/clientlib/yourlanguagepack-collab-locale.jar

وعلى الرغم من ذلك، لا يتم إنشاء ملف jar الجديد هذا على خادم التفاعل نفسه، مما يؤدي إلى مشكلة.

يوجد حلان لهذه المشكلة:

الحل رقم 1

  1. قم بتسجيل الدخول إلى خادم التفاعل.
  2. انتقل إلى هذا الموقع: blackboard/content/locale/YOURLANGUAGEPACK/collab/
  3. قم بتشغيل البرنامج النصي التالي:

    [root@grimlock collab]# cat BuildCollabLocaleJar.sh

    #! /bin/bash

    ## يتطلب هذا البرنامج النصي تعيين متغير بيئة JAVA_HOME إلى

    ## يأخذ هذا البرنامج النصي معلمة إضافية لـ PATH_TO_COLLAB

    ############## BuildCollabLocaleJar.sh

    #############################

    #

    # CHANGE THIS VALUE IF YOU COPY THIS SCRIPT FOR A DIFFERENT

    LOCALE

    ################################################################

    ###

    LOCALE=en_US <-------EDIT HERE TO SPECIFY YOUR LANGUAGE PACK

    LOCALE

    PATH_TO_COLLAB=$1

    export LOCALE PATH_TO_COLLAB

    if [ "$PATH_TO_COLLAB" != "" ]; then cd $PATH_TO_COLLAB; fi

    if [ "$JAVA_HOME" = "" ]; then

    echo "JAVA_HOME variable not defined."

    exit 1

    fi

    echo "Using JAVA_HOME: $JAVA_HOME"

    echo "PATH_TO_COLLAB: $PATH_TO_COLLAB"

    JAR_CMD="$JAVA_HOME/bin/jar -cf"

    JAR_DEPLOY_DIR=../../../../apps/collabserver/

    http/webapps/client-lib/

    export JAR_CMD JAR_DEPLOY_DIR

    JAR_CMD="$JAR_CMD $LOCALE-collab-locale.jar images messages"

    echo "Building $LOCALE-collab-locale.jar"

    $JAR_CMD

    echo "Deploying $LOCALE-collab-locale.jar to $JAR_DEPLOY_DIR"

    cp $LOCALE-collab-locale.jar $JAR_DEPLOY_DIR

    rm $LOCALE-collab-locale.jar

    exit

الحل رقم 2

  1. قم بتسجيل الدخول إلى خادم التطبيق.
  2. انتقل إلى هذا الموقع: blackboard/apps/collab-server/http/webapps/client-lib/
  3. انسخ ملف jar الجديد (الذي تم إنشاؤه نتيجة نشر حزمة اللغة المخصصة) من خادم التطبيق.
  4. قم بتسجيل الدخول إلى خادم التفاعل.
  5. أضف ملف jar الجديد لنفس الموقع في خادم التفاعل.
  6. أعد تشغيل خادم التفاعل.

مشكلات عرض الصفحة

قد تواجه بعض صفحات المدخل ولوحة المسؤول الخاصة بالنظام بعض المشكلات في عرض المحتوى الخاص بها. قد يتم تلقي رسالة الخطأ التالية:

can't parse argument number module_title

غالبًا يتم مواجهة هذه المشكلة بعد الترقية. يكمن الحل في تطبيق التعديلات المحددة في ملف bundle_diff.txt الذي يصاحب الترقية. بعد اكتمال عملية الترقية الأولية، تأكد من تحديث حزمة اللغة المخصصة بالإصدار الحالي.

افتح الملف bundle_diff.txt، وقم بمراجعته وحّدث حزمة اللغة المخصصة وفقًا لذلك.

المزيد حول صيانة حزم اللغات.


الأشكال

يعتبر التخزين السليم للأشكال أمرًا حيويًا لضمان استخدامهم بنجاح في Blackboard Learn. حدد ما إذا كانت في المجلدات الصحيحة في كل خوادم التطبيقات المناسبة.

يجب تعيين الأشكال كافتراضية بعد التحرير، ويتم ذلك من خلال "لوحة المسؤول".

ينبغي توخي الحذر عند تحرير ملف CSS لأحد الأشكال. يوصى باستخدام محرر نصوص يحتوي على إمكانية التحقق عند تحرير ملفات CSS.

المزيد حول الأشكال